Talmud Torah Sunday School at Beth Isaiah Congregation instills invaluable Jewish identity and pride and an understanding of Jewish ethics and values in our children and teenagers.  Kindergarten, elementary, and High School grades are offered.

Talmud Torah SpreadThrough stories, studies, games, and (really useful!) crafts, we create a challenging and enjoyable atmosphere to share Jewish ideas, concepts, and prayers and integrate them into our daily lives.

Your child(ren) will learn the value of Jewish identity, Tzedakah, honouring parents and elders, sensitivity to the disenfranchised, ecological stewardship, kindness towards animals, guarding one’s tongue from gossip, and wise Internet usage (older grades).

Subject Overview:

   • Holidays and Traditions
   • Shabbat
   • Hebrew Language
   • Tefila & the Synagogue, meanings and songs
   • History, Bible Stories, Chumash
   • Israel, our Jewish Homeland
   • & more!
